Exclamation Slightly slippy clutch..

hi all

im new here, just got my first impreza, 98 turbo2000 wagon, completely standard at the moment and im well happy with it.

the problem i have is that when in 5th on the motorway and i accelerate at around 3000ish rpm the engine revs up but very little increase in speed. if i lift off and then gently apply the power its ok, it does it in 4th also at the same revs. im assuming thats the turbo kicking in and running away from the clutch.

are these signs of the clutch on its lastlegs?

the cars got 81k on it and i assume a standard clutch.

any ideas on pricing for a new clutch and fitting? preferably uprated.

Deffinately on the way out Rich, mine did exactly the same eventually in 3rd, 4th and 5th. As for Clutches I would advise the "EXEDY ORGANIC", people have said these holding 300hp so will more than cope with standard power, I would strongly recomend you get the Flywheel done at the same time, either skimmed or a lightend one fitted. David and the Crew at API fitted mine only 2 weeks ago, Excellent Service, Friendly People with good advise. Mine was on 77K and the original plate.

I got one as part of a Group buy and was £670 all in, flywheel+Clutch+fitted.
